The acceptable level for insect filth in a certain food item is 5 insect fragments (larvae, eggs, body parts, and so on) per 10 grams. A simple random sample of 50 ten-gram portions of the food item is obtained and results in a sample mean of x = 5.2 insect fragments per ten-gram portion. Complete parts (a) through (c) below. Why is the sampling distribution of x approximately normal? The sampling distribution of x is approximately normal because the population is normally distributed and the sample size is large enough The sampling distribution of x is assumed to be approximately normal The sampling distribution of x is approximately normal because the population is normally distributed. The sampling distribution of x is approximately no mal because the sample size is large enough what is the mean and standard deviation of the sampling distribution of x assuming mu = 5 and sigma = squareroot 5?

Explanation / Answer

The mu i.e the sample mean is correctly calculated from the population mean.the sample standard deviation will be sqrt(5)/sqrt(50)= 0.316
